Перейти наверх сайта
Онлайн заявка

Разработка игр на android с интеграцией платежных систем

@image-desc
Скопировать адрес статьи
Время чтения: 8 мин.

Разработка игр для платформы Android становится все более популярной, особенно с ростом числа пользователей мобильных устройств. В этом быстроразвивающемся мире игр разработчики сталкиваются с новыми вызовами и возможностями, связанными с интеграцией платежных систем. Платежные системы позволяют монетизировать игры и предоставляют игрокам удобные способы осуществления покупок прямо внутри приложения.

Внедрение платежных систем в мобильные игры открывает перед разработчиками целый ряд возможностей. Это может быть как встроенный магазин с игровыми предметами, так и подписочная модель, позволяющая пользователям оплачивать доступ к эксклюзивному контенту. Успешная интеграция таких систем требует глубокого понимания не только технических аспектов, но и потребностей целевой аудитории.

Однако, процесс интеграции платежных систем может столкнуться с различными трудностями, такими как соблюдение требований платформы и различных правовых норм. В данной статье мы подробнее рассмотрим ключевые аспекты разработки игр на Android с учетом интеграции платежных систем, а также поделимся полезными рекомендациями для разработчиков, стремящихся повысить доходность своих проектов.

Разработка игр на Android с интеграцией платежных систем

Сфера мобильных игр продолжает стремительно развиваться, и Android платформа занимает в этом процессе лидирующие позиции. Разработка игр на Android требует не только креативности и технических навыков, но и понимания бизнес-моделей, чтобы максимально эффективно монетизировать продукт. Одним из ключевых аспектов успешной монетизации является интеграция платежных систем. В этой статье мы подробно рассмотрим, как разработать игру на Android с учетом интеграции платежных систем, а также обсудим лучшие практики и инструменты для достижения успеха.

Для начала стоит отметить, что рынок мобильных игр на Android демонстрирует колоссальный фарпост возможностей. Согласно статистике, пользователи Android тратят миллиарды долларов на мобильные игры каждый год. Это связано с высоким уровнем проникновения мобильных устройств, удобством использования и доступностью контента. Тем не менее, чтобы попасть в эту обширную нишу, разработчикам нужно уделить внимание множеству аспектов, один из которых — это интеграция платежных систем.

Интеграция платежной системы является одним из важнейших шагов при разработке мобильной игры. Она позволяет пользователям без труда проводить финансовые транзакции, будь то покупка виртуальных товаров, подписок или расширений. Чтобы успешно реализовать эту функцию, разработчики должны учесть несколько ключевых моментов.

1. Выбор подходящей платежной системы

Существует множество платёжных систем, и выбор подходящей для своей игры может стать настоящим испытанием. Наиболее популярными системами для Android являются Google Play Billing, PayPal, Stripe и другие. Google Play Billing является фирменным решением от Google, которое обеспечивает безопасность и простоту обработки платежей. Оно идеально подходит для разработчиков, так как связано с экосистемой Google и позволяет пользоваться всеми преимуществами магазинов приложений.

Тем не менее, в зависимости от региона, целевой аудитории игры и типа контента могут потребоваться другие платёжные решения. Например, в некоторых странах популярны локальные платёжные системы, такие как Qiwi, Яндекс.Касса и WebMoney. Чтобы максимизировать доход، вам следует проанализировать потребности своей аудитории и выбрать наиболее подходящее решение.

2. Реализация интуитивно понятного интерфейса для покупки

Когда вы определились с платёжной системой, следующим шагом является реализация простого и интуитивно понятного интерфейса для пользователей. Без каких-либо сомнений, пользователи должны легко находить необходимые товары и четко понимать процесс покупки. Это включает в себя хорошо структурированное меню, информативные кнопки и доступные способы оплаты.

Важно снизить количество шагов, необходимых для завершения транзакции. Долгие и запутанные процессы оформления заказа могут привести к тому, что пользователи откажутся от покупки. Если платежная операция занимает более двух или трех кликов, это может негативно сказаться на вашей конверсии.

3. Безопасность транзакций

При интеграции платёжных систем особое внимание следует уделить безопасности данных пользователей. На сегодняшний день у пользователей очень много опасений относительно утечки личной информации. Использование шифрования данных и соблюдение стандартов безопасности, таких как PCI DSS, помогут укрепить доверие вашей аудитории.

Не забывайте информировать пользователей о том, что их данные защищены, и предоставьте им возможность получать уведомления о транзакциях. Количество пользователей, покупающих что-либо в приложении, значительно увеличится, если они будут уверены в безопасности своих финансовых данных.

4. Предоставление различных вариантов оплаты

Не стоит ограничиваться только одной платежной системой. Разнообразие способов оплаты позволит вам охватить более широкую аудиторию. Включение различных платёжных систем, таких как кредитные карты, электронные кошельки, банковские переводы и даже возможность оплаты через мобильных операторов, существенно увеличит шансы на успешные транзакции.

Не забудьте про пользователей, которые предпочитают альтернативные способы платежей. Например, многие пользователи из развивающихся стран все еще предпочитают предоплаченные карты или наличные. Разнообразие способов оплаты — это очень важный шаг к увеличению вашей аудитории и количества покупок.

5. Тестирование и оптимизация

Процесс интеграции платёжной системы не заканчивается после её реализации. Необходимо провести подробное тестирование и убедиться, что все аспекты работы платёжной системы функционируют нормально. Выявляйте и устраняйте любые проблемы, которые могут возникнуть во время процесса оформления заказа. Это может быть, например, несовместимость с определенными устройствами, ошибки транзакций или высокие отказы от покупок.

Кроме того, рекомендуется регулярно анализировать показатели конверсии и оптимизировать процесс на основе полученных данных. Это поможет вам выявить проблемные области и улучшить пользовательский опыт.

6. Использование аналитических инструментов

Для успешной интеграции платёжных систем необходимо учитывать данные о транзакциях. Инструменты аналитики помогают отслеживать поведение пользователей и доходы, полученные от разных источников. С помощью таких инструментов, как Google Analytics или Firebase Analytics, вы сможете собрать данные о том, какие товары наиболее популярны, какие способы оплаты используют ваши пользователи и как можно лучше таргетировать рекламу.

Аналитика поможет вам не только повысить валовой доход, но и улучшить общую стратегию по продаже и продвижению вашей игры.

7. Правовая сторона вопроса

При интеграции платежных систем необходимо ознакомиться с законами и регуляциями, касающимися финансовых транзакций в разных странах. Это может включать налогообложение, правила защиты потребителей и правовые аспекты, связанные с обработкой личной информации. Обязательно соблюдайте все требования, чтобы избежать юридических проблем в будущем.

8. Максимизация доходов через маркетинг и продвижение

После успешной интеграции платежных систем важно также рассмотреть способы увеличить доход от продаж. Применение различных маркетинговых стратегий, таких как акции, скидки, специальные события и улучшение взаимодействия с пользователями, поможет вам привлечь внимание к вашим продуктам и увеличить количество покупок.

Кроме того, не забывайте об использовании социальных сетей и других платформ для продвижения вашей игры. Вовлечение аудитории поможет вам не только увеличить количество пользователей, но и повысить лояльность существующих клиентов.

9. Социальные Proof и отзывы

Клиентские отзывы и социальные доказательства могут сыграть ключевую роль в решении пользователей о покупке вашей игры. Положительные отзывы и рейтинги в рамках приложения или на страницах в социальных сетях могут значительно увеличивать конверсию. Интеграция функции отзывов непосредственно в вашу игру поможет убедить пользователей в качестве продукта.

10. Работа с обратной связью

Постоянная связь с пользователями — важный аспект, помогающий улучшать ваш продукт. Слушайте отзывы и предложения пользователей, чтобы понимать, какие изменения или улучшения могли бы повысить их опыт. Убедите пользователей оставлять свои комментарии после совершения покупок, чтобы иметь возможность анализировать их мнения и ускоренно вносить необходимые изменения.

Анализ отзывов может помочь вам выявить проблемы, связанные с платежной системой, и обеспечить будущую оптимизацию использования. Кроме того, активный отклик на отзывы пользователей выделит вашу игру на фоне конкурентов и поможет построить более глубокие взаимоотношения с аудиторией.

Разработка игр на Android с интеграцией платежных систем — это многоуровневая задача, которая требует внимания ко множеству деталей. Если правильно выбрать платёжное решение, создать интуитивно понятный интерфейс для пользователей, обеспечить безопасность транзакций и использовать инструменты аналитики, вы существенно увеличите свои шансы на успех в этой конкурентной среде.

Сегодня все больше разработчиков обращаются к системе "Freemium", предлагая базовые функции игры бесплатно и добавляя возможность покупки дополнительных функций или товаров. Этот метод не только позволяет вам привлечь больше игроков, но и создает оптимальные условия для монетизации без сильного давления на пользователя. Важно, чтобы внедряемые функции были привлекательными и обеспечивали простоту для конечного пользователя, иначе риск оттока игроков увеличивается.

Интеграция платежной системы в мобильную игру — это только один из шагов в процессе разработки, но он критически важен для успеха вашего проекта. Учитывая все предложенные рекомендации и лучшие практики, вы сможете разработать реализацию, которая обеспечит вашей игре стабильный поток дохода, а пользователям — положительный опыт покупок. Ваш успех зависит от качества игры и удобства взаимодействия пользователей с платежной системой, поэтому не стоит недооценивать этот аспект!

Мир мобильной разработки находится на постоянной стадии изменений, и разработчики должны быть готовы к ним. Интеграция платежных систем в игровые приложения более чем когда-либо актуальна и требует тщательной проработки. Спробуйте разные подходы, анализируйте их эффективность и оптимизируйте процесс, и вы непременно увидите результаты!

Эта статья содержит все необходимые элементы для SEO-оптимизации: ключевые слова, заголовки, структурированные абзацы и практические советы, которые помогут вам в разработке игр на Android с интеграцией платежных систем.

«Создание игр — это не просто работа, это путь к самовыражению и возможностям, которые могут изменить жизнь людей.»

— Аноним

Пункт Описание
1. Выбор платежной системы Для разработки игр на Android необходимо выбрать надежную платежную систему. Наиболее популярные варианты: Google Play In-app Billing, PayPal, и Stripe. Google Play предоставляет встроенные инструменты для обработки покупок внутри приложения, что упрощает интеграцию и повышает доверие пользователей.
2. Интеграция в игру Интеграция платежной системы включает в себя добавление соответствующих библиотек SDK и настройку необходимых API. Для Google Play In-app Billing необходимо добавить зависимости в Gradle, создать SKU для товаров, и настроить обработку ответов покупок в вашем приложении.
3. Тестирование платежной системы Перед запуском игры важно протестировать интеграцию платежной системы. Для этого можно использовать тестовые аккаунты и режим тестирования Google Play. Это позволит убедиться, что все транзакции корректно обрабатываются, и пользователи могут беспрепятственно совершать покупки.

Основные проблемы по теме "Разработка игр на android с интеграцией платежных систем"

Сложности с реализацией платежных интерфейсов

Интеграция платежных систем в игры на платформе Android может вызывать значительные сложности. Разработчики часто сталкиваются с разнообразием доступных API и SDK, что делает выбор правильного решения затруднительным. Необходимость поддержания различных методов оплаты, таких как кредитные карты, электронные кошельки и другие, требует дополнительных усилий для обеспечения совместимости с различными устройствами и версиями Android. К тому же различия в требованиях к безопасности между разными платежными системами могут привести к необходимости переработки части приложения. В процессе интеграции могут возникнуть ошибки, которые затрудняют тестирование, а также вопросы о том, как правильно обрабатывать платежи и подписки. В результате, разработка может занять больше времени и привести к увеличению бюджета проекта.

Проблемы с безопасностью транзакций

Безопасность платежей является одной из главных проблем при разработке игр с интеграцией платежных систем. Уязвимости в коде или неправильно настроенные API могут привести к утечкам данных пользователей и финансовым потерям. Платежные данные должны передаваться по защищенным каналам, и разработчики обязаны следовать современным стандартам безопасности, таким как PCI DSS. Кроме того, мошеннические действия, такие как возвраты и использования поддельных данных, требуют внедрения сложных механизмов проверки и мониторинга транзакций. Отказ от использования этих мер может повлечь за собой потерю доверия со стороны пользователей и отрицательно сказаться на репутации игры. Защита данных становится особенно актуальной в свете множества слухов о компрометации информации, поэтому разработчики вынуждены уделять этому вопросу повышенное внимание.

Зависимость от сторонних сервисов

При интеграции платежных систем разработчики игр часто становятся зависимыми от сторонних сервисов. Это поднимает вопросы стабильности и производительности, поскольку проблемы с работой самого сервиса могут негативно сказаться на игровом процессе. Задержки и сбои в работе платежных систем приводят к недовольству пользователей и могут вызвать отказы от покупок внутри приложения. Кроме того, условия работы некоторых платежных систем могут меняться, что требует обновления приложения и его функционала. Изменения могут касаться тарифов, комиссий, а также политики конфиденциальности. Это представляет собой потенциальный риск для разработчиков, которые должны оставаться в курсе всех изменений, чтобы не столкнуться с неожиданностями, влияющими на доходность проекта. Таким образом, интеграция не только влияет на технические аспекты, но и на бизнес-стратегии команды разработчиков.

Как интегрировать платежные системы в игру на Android?

Интеграция платежных систем обычно осуществляется через SDK, предоставленные платежными сервисами. Для Android можно использовать Google Play Billing Library для работы с подписками и покупками внутри приложения.

Какие платежные системы можно использовать в играх на Android?

Наиболее популярные платежные системы для игр на Android включают Google Play Billing, PayPal, Stripe и другие. Выбор системы зависит от целевой аудитории и требований проекта.

Как обеспечить безопасность платежей в мобильной игре?

Для обеспечения безопасности платежей следует использовать шифрование данных, соблюдать требования PCI-DSS и использовать проверенные платежные системы с хорошей репутацией.

У нас также читают

Бесплатная консультация

Остались вопросы? ‌Заполните форму и мы свяжемся с вами.

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Ольга Мировая — адвокат, эксперт
Ольга Мировая — адвокат, эксперт
Бюро компьютерно-технических экспертиз Контакты:
Адрес: ул. Вавилова, д. 19 117312 Москва, Россия,
Телефон: +7 800 715-70-60, Электронная почта: info@expertiza-computers.ru